Chiang Mai and Pai offer a delightful array of traditional Thai desserts that are essential for any visitor. Here are some must-try experiences:
Chiang Mai:
1. Khanom Jeen Nam Ngiao: A noodle dish often served with sweet toppings, available in local markets.
2. Sticky Rice with Mango (Khao Niew Mamuang): A classic dessert made with ripe mango and coconut milk, found at the Sunday Walking Street Market and Warorot Market.
3. Sankhamphaeng Sweets: Known for assorted rice cakes and desserts made from coconut and mung beans, explore local shops for a variety of traditional sweets.
4. Thai Coconut Pudding (Khanom Krok): A street food dessert made from rice flour and coconut milk, offering a crispy outer layer and soft, creamy inside.
